Transaction 6ec01060f9e2fde04a2d86fd6b61527999a24384d097e6386e43dbb0e4900198
1 Input
1 Output
-
6ec01060f9e2fde04a2d86fd6b61527999a24384d097e6386e43dbb0e4900198:0
- value
- 28424138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4feaa069d96bca6f38f8ea65b6a824bf5873ad5a OP_EQUAL
- address
- 38yaNqkdTBpp5iGXTd2ZFRaxu7uRPFpSJs